Notes: This is to advise the IETF that Certicom believes it has rights under
patents and/or pending applications which may be applicable to
specifications being developed by the S/MIME Mail Security working
group. These include, but are not limited to, patents and/or pending
applications for cryptographic protocols, cryptographic computational
techniques, cryptographic protocol formatting, and techniques for
defending cryptographic protocols against attacks.

If part(s) of these specifications are included in IETF standards and
Certicom has patents and/or pending application(s) that are essential
to implementation of such included part(s) in said standard, Certicom
is prepared to grant a license on such included part on reasonable,
non-discriminatory terms and conditions, provided that the licensee
provides a similar grant for any relevant patents under their control
to Certicom.
